Characteristic numbers of canonical toric manifolds and their applications
Vladimir Grujić, Ivan Limonchenko
Abstract
We compute all the Chern, Milnor and Pontryagin numbers for canonical toric manifolds associated with abstract simplicial complexes and the Stiefel-Whitney numbers for their real counterparts. Applications include combinatorial characterizations of the unitary, oriented and unoriented bordism classes, new geometrical representatives of the unitary bordism ring generators, a combinatorial criterion for a canonical toric manifold to bound, as well as the dimension estimates for their immersions into euclidean spaces.
